英文摘要
This study aimed to enhance grain yield under newly developed water-saving rice cultivation, namely 'aerobic rice culture'. While reducing the water input to the paddy field by over 50%, attainable rice yield in aerobic culture was comparable to that in conventional flooded culture(>10t/ha). However, this water-saving cultivation was more likely to induce plant internal water deficit as it considerably restricted the root system development.
